BABY TOBY - BORN 10.39pm 7th OCTOBER 2010 WEIGHING 7lb 9oz
Sorry its so long...
So it all started with me waking up at 4am on 7th October as i had really bad back pain, just couldnt get comfy in bed, so I came downstairs and got on my ball to help ease the pain, that seemed to do the trick. Then at about 4.30am I went for a wee and had a bloody show (although wasnt sure at the time that that is what it was, some of you may have seen my post that morning about it) however then the contractions started and I realised that this was it, i was going into labour.
I woke Rob (my OH) up at 6.30am and told him he couldnt go to work today as we were having a baby lol today. We called the Midwifery Unit (as I was hoping for a water birth) at 7.30am to let them know my contractions had started and to see what stage they wanted me to go in, they asked me to rest, eat, get some sleep and to go in when I was getting contractions every 3 minutes lasting 60seconds long. So we were at home most of the day and at about 3pm in the afternoon, I told my OH that we needed to go in, the contractions were pretty much lasting 60seconds every three minutes, but the pain was getting stronger and stronger...needless to say I couldnt sleep while I was at home with the contractions, I tried having a bath, but I just couldnt get comfy in there when the contractions came, so I got out after about 5-10 minutes.
So, we headed to the ABC (Maternity Unit at the local hospital) Rob was great, trying to make me laugh when the contractions came to take my mind off them, but then we got to a road with speed humps...THAT HURT! Haha. So we got to the ABC and the midwives were great, they got us into a room and brought in a birthing ball for me to use to ease the pain, when I was getting my contractions, that did help in the earlier stages, but then it was doing nothing for me, I originally wanted to give birth under as little pain relief as i could, I knew that i would have gas and air, but hoped that was all i needed BOY DID I UNDERESTIMATE IT! It was so hard, I was begging for more drugs, but as i wanted a water birth they were trying to persuade me not to. I didnt take anything, but then at about 5pm i had to have something else, so they gave me a shot of pethadine, this just made me violently sick, together with the gas and air. I kept asking when i could get into the pool and they told me that I wasnt ready for it yet and kept giving me goals to reach to encourage me throughout the contractions. I finally reached being fully dialiated, however my waters hadnt broken, so these were broken for me.
BUT...when they broke them they found that my baby had passed meconium in utero. This was the end of my water birth dreams I was gutted! They had to take me down straight away out of the midwifery unit to the hospital to deliver our baby. By this time I was in AGONY and so upset i wouldnt be able to have my water birth, they took me into the room and there was a pediatrician standing by with the recovery unit (however I didnt notice this at the time) as I was so high on the gas and air I didnt let it leave my mouth, lol.
I was in the pushing stage for about half an hour, and then our baby was born...but it was then silent there as no noise, I was shattered, but I remember asking if my baby was ok and why it wasnt crying, Rob went to cut the cord as was planned in our birth plan, but the midwife said there was no time, we needed to get the baby to the resuscitation unit, he wasnt breathing...
The paediatrician started straight away but there was still nothing...we were both sick with worry it took him 3 MINUTES to start breathing on this own, it was the most scariest time of our lives it seemed like a lifetime before we heard his cry. But there it was, he started screaming, but it was the best thing we had ever heard, we both started crying tears of joy. Our baby boy was brought over to us and placed on my chest. He was still quite blue/purple after what he had been through, but he was absolutely fine in the end - we were so relieved. We then got some time alone with our baby before i was whisked off to theatre for stitching - I had got a third degree tear during the birth as he came out like superman.
We are all absolutely fine and we are loving being parents its the most amazing thing in the world
Official length of labour from 4cm dilated was 5 and a half hours.
